2024-07-09 02:50:49 -04:00
|
|
|
steps:
|
|
|
|
build:
|
|
|
|
image: git.oit.cloud/morgan/hugo-builder:latest
|
|
|
|
pull: true
|
|
|
|
secrets: [ ID_RSA, MQTT_HOST, MQTT_USER, MQTT_PASS ]
|
|
|
|
commands:
|
2024-07-09 02:53:34 -04:00
|
|
|
- mkdir ~/.ssh/
|
2024-07-09 02:50:49 -04:00
|
|
|
- echo $${ID_RSA}|sed -e 's/- /-\n/'|sed -e 's/ -/\n-/' > ~/.ssh/id_rsa
|
|
|
|
- chmod 700 ~/.ssh/id_rsa
|
|
|
|
- ssh-keyscan oit.cloud >> ~/.ssh/known_hosts
|
2024-07-09 02:54:28 -04:00
|
|
|
- rsync -avrx * blog@oit.cloud:/var/www/tools.oit.cloud/
|